Fixed the speedo & odometer. It was a loose cable coming out of the bottom of the speedometer. After reading all suggestions here and googling, I went and looked very carefully under the top faring, and there it was - the cable coming out of the speedometer was loose. I put the cable back in the slot, tightened the nut and it started working.
But now I think I may have been duped about the mileage, and the cable was kept loose intentionally by the previous owner. Of course,I have no way to prove it now. Damn, can't they make these things more tamper-proof like they do in cars ?
And yes it's an analog gauge with the speedo cable going to the front wheel. Pretty primitive, I'd say.
